Dora Ellin Dungan
May 17, 1940 - July 19, 2015

During a brief stay at Arlington Cove Health and Rehab, at age 75, Dora got the call that the deposit had been paid and her Heavenly Home was ready. Dora shed her burdens, pain, and worries and has moved in. Dora was born and raised in Gadsden, Alabama by her late parents, Thomas Guy Simeon and Ollie Vae Fletcher Carr. She was preceded in death by two sisters. Dora is survived by her husband of 54 years, Wells M. Dungan of Trumann; one daughter, Vera Ellin Dungan of Trumann, Ark; one son, Thomas W. (Claudia) Dungan of London, England; one grandson, Max S. Dungan; two sisters, Patricia (Jimmy) Handy of Cherokee Village, AR and Marlene (Ronald) Bishop of Centre, AL; three brothers, Guy (Hilda) Carr of Cullman, AL, Terry (Rita) Carr of Gadsden, AL and Bobby R. Carr of California and numerous nieces and nephews. After growing up and attending school in Alabama, as a young woman, she headed to the big city of Atlanta, GA.
